I just got this from the FMCA forum. It was posted just a few minutes ago.
---------------------------------------------
There is a program available to all FMCA members in good standing to buy at Fleet Pricing. I started the thing last summer with the help of many people from FMCA from the top down. All were excited to make it happen including those at Michelin NA.

Following is an email I received from the Rep responsible for working this out with Michelin.

Bob

Thanks for the follow up call. I have been in meetings all week and have had "sketchy" cell service at best. The Motor Coach Program is ready for all FMCA members to use. I am still trying to get our marketing dept. to do something for Ms. Spurgeon to announce it. FMCA members will need to show their card at the time of purchase and tell the dealer they are authorized to use our Motor Coach Program. Thanks for your help!
